Modifying SimpleCursorAdapter's data Modifying SimpleCursorAdapter's data android android

Modifying SimpleCursorAdapter's data


You can do something like this:

adapter.setViewBinder(new SimpleCursorAdapter.ViewBinder() {    @Override    public boolean setViewValue(View view, Cursor cursor, int column) {        if( column == 0 ){ // let's suppose that the column 0 is the date            TextView tv = (TextView) view;            String dateStr = cursor.getString(cursor.getColumnIndex("name_of_the_date_column"));            // here you use SimpleDateFormat to bla blah blah            tv.setText(theFormatedDate);            return true;        }        return false;    }});